  2. Hello Again Everyone!

    Another update from The Coombs.

    We received our APPROVAL in the mail yesterday!!!!

    07.11.15 - Filed

    07.17.15 - NOA1

    10.16.15 - Notice of Transfer from NSC to PSC

    12.02.15 - Notice Local office has received

    (12.03.15) - Approval date

    12.09.15 - Approval letter in the mail (when we actually found out)

    Note: I checked the website a few days before and it didn't say anything about an approval.

    Even today I checked it and it still states "Case Received at Local Office" as I'm holding an approval letter.

    Our approval letter states Notice Date: December 3, 2015 which is a day after we received the local office letter but we didn't know of approval until letter arrived at my home a week later.
